Before and after class
Decide whether you want a proprietary high-energy machine or a more conventional Pilates route.
WundaBar Pilates - Tribeca is the outlier, using its exclusive WundaFormer to combine reformer, chair, ballet barre and jump board in a high-energy functional class. Most beginners may enter regular sessions after an equipment tour, while WundaMax is reserved for experienced clients and pregnancy requires medical clearance plus a private session. Club Pilates offers the more familiar alternative of named levels and multiple equipment formats.
Dancing With Pilates brings a dance-informed independent identity, while Nofar Method Downtown and Real Pilates round out the boutique and method-led side of the market. Choose WundaBar Pilates - Tribeca for intensity on proprietary equipment, Club Pilates for legible franchise progression, or Dancing With Pilates when movement artistry and a smaller practice appeal. The equipment and onboarding differences matter more than the short walk between these addresses.
